Output dc54d00c35378973e7ebeaa8aea67702a9c7fe29cf6ced05aa902b89899dea4d:22

value
338545068
script pubkey
OP_0 OP_PUSHBYTES_32 8ab489334fcb9ed5f566133e1c7e1745969cd8e2a5de144b64b5875e6117559a
address
bc1q326gjv60ew0dtatxzvlpclshgktfek8z5h0pgjmykkr4ucgh2kdqxm4aqt
transaction
dc54d00c35378973e7ebeaa8aea67702a9c7fe29cf6ced05aa902b89899dea4d
spent
true